The Bellevue Wolverines are taking a road trip to challenge the Woodinville Falcons at 8:10 p.m. on Friday. The teams are on pretty different trajectories at the moment (Bellevue has four straight wins, Woodinville has three straight losses), but none of that matters once you're on the court.
Last Tuesday, Bellevue got the win against Liberty by a conclusive 64-38. The Wolverines have made a habit of sweeping their opponents off the court, having now won four matches by 23 points or more this season.
Meanwhile, Woodinville didn't have quite enough to beat Mount Si on Tuesday and fell 62-60. That's two games in a row now that the Falcons have lost by exactly two points.
Woodinville's defeat was their first in the district, dropping their district record down to 3-1 and their overall record down to 6-5. As for Bellevue, their victory bumped their record up to 9-2.
